Job description

We are seeking a highly motivated and talented individual with a passion for oncology, genomics, and data science research to join the Precision Radiotherapeutics and Oncology Programme and the Data and Computational Science Core at the National Cancer Centre Singapore. The successful candidate will work closely with the Principal Investigator (PI) and the existing research and clinical teams. They will be expected to contribute actively to our core multi-omics research and big-data analysis infrastructure, which focuses on integrating electronic medical records, next-generation sequencing (NGS), radiological imaging, and other multimodal data types to develop biomarkers that predict clinical responses in patients with cancer.

Specifically, the Data Scientist will be expected to:

  • Optimise genomic, transcriptomic, and radiomic data-processing and statistical-analysis pipelines.
  • Perform feature engineering for statistical modelling, machine learning, and deep learning.
  • Conduct survival analyses and other relevant computational analyses to better understand cancer progression and treatment resistance across multiple cancer types.
  • Contribute to and guide research discussions with scientists and clinical collaborators.

The position offers ample opportunities for interdepartmental and cross-institutional collaboration with oncologists, pathologists, and scientists. For more information, please visit the laboratory website: www.chualabnccs.com.

Requirements:
  • A postgraduate degree, at least at the master’s level, in bioinformatics, quantitative or computational biology, data science, computer science, or a related field.
  • Highly motivated, organised, meticulous, and committed to maintaining high-quality standards.
  • For PhD holders, at least two years of experience in analysing multi-omics data, such as whole-exome sequencing and RNA-sequencing data, and clinical data using statistical methods, classical machine learning, deep learning, and language models.
  • Prior experience in data curation, cleaning, organisation, and management.
  • Proficiency in Python, R, or another relevant programming language.
